Jogging around Sturton Le Steeple offers a diverse landscape of rural countryside, open farmland, and scenic riverside paths along the River Trent. The area features gentle inclines from low hills and includes wooded valleys, providing varied terrain for runners. Many routes also incorporate sections of the Chesterfield Canal, offering level and well-maintained paths. This blend of natural features makes Sturton Le Steeple an appealing destination for outdoor enthusiasts seeking varied running experiences.

The strange name reputedly originated when a woman baked a huge pie one Whitsunday for navvies digging the canal ..... however, recently discovered maps show a local field called Whitsunday Pie Field that pre-dates the canal.

What kind of terrain can I expect on jogging trails near Sturton Le Steeple?

Jogging routes around Sturton Le Steeple feature a diverse landscape. You'll find extensive rural countryside and open farmland, scenic riverside paths along the River Trent, and gentle inclines from low hills offering rewarding long views. Some trails also incorporate sections of the Chesterfield Canal, providing level, well-maintained paths, and wooded valleys like those found near Clarborough Nature Reserve.

What interesting landmarks or viewpoints can I see while running in Sturton Le Steeple?

Jogging routes in the area often pass by historical landmarks and offer scenic viewpoints. You might spot the distinctive 14th-century tower of the Church of St Peter and St Paul, or the nearby working Leverton Windmill. The area also provides 'long views all around' from low hills, and picturesque vistas like the 'View of the River Trent at Stage Pond'. For other nearby attractions, consider visiting Torksey Viaduct or the Idle Valley Nature Reserve.
